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en el código postal 29506
Cuánto cuestan los alquileres más amplios de tres y cuatro dormitorios en 29506?
Para quienes buscan una vivienda más grande, los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en 29506 oscilan entre $1,026 hasta $3,365, mientras que las casas con tres dormitorios,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ler oscilan entre $1,075 hasta $3,365. Los alquileres de viviendas unifamiliares de cuatro dormitorios también están disponibles a partir de $1,236 y los apartamentos de cuatro dormitorios comienzan en $1,236.
